When conducting dynamic analysis in plaxis using the HS small soil model and you have parametres like Go (Gmax) what should be the correct input of E50, Eoed and Eur in HS small?
Dear Jamal,
In our Material Models manual there is a section on the use of the Hardening Soil model in dynamic calculations. I recommend you check that for more detail.https://communities.bentley.com/products/geotech-analysis/w/plaxis-soilvision-wiki/46137/manuals---plaxis
Note that you may need to consider using the Hardening Soil model with small-strain stiffness.

In Plaxis Manual 2021 page 93-94,
In HS small model it is noted that Go and Gur ratio is important. Knowing that Go is equal to Gmax, and Gur can then be determined by assuming a certain ratio……as given by Brinkgreve?
Based on the kind of soil and experience you could indeed assume a certain ratio. Alternatively you would have to determine it through some test. For instance a triaxial, oedometer or DSS test with unloading to determined Eur or Gur ...With kind regards,

Regarding this topic, I have reviewed the suggested manual but I still have the doubt.
To perform the static analysis and the dynamic (seismic) analysis using the Hardening soil with small-strain stiffness model, are all the stiffness parameters (E50ref, Eoedref, Eurref, G0ref) the same for both analyses?... or some of them, like for example the Eurref parameter for the dynamic case is a different value than for the static case?
Dear Julissa,
For both static and dynamic analysis one should use the same parameters in the HSsmall model.
